Lowville resident accused of violating court order in Port Leyden, Troopers say

Published on November 14, 2024

NYSP

PORT LEYDEN- A local resident is accused of violating a court order in Lewis County, authorities say.

David A. Gerdon, 29, of Lowville, NY was arrested Wednesday night by the New York State Police (Lowville).

Gerdon is formally charged with one misdemeanor count of criminal contempt in the second-degree.

According to Troopers, the arrest stems from complaints filed earlier that afternoon in the village of Port Leyden, NY.

At press time, police said that Gerdon was issued with an appearance ticket.

There were no further details provided.
